diff options
-rw-r--r-- | ext/win32/lib/win32/importer.rb | 14 |
1 files changed, 14 insertions, 0 deletions
diff --git a/ext/win32/lib/win32/importer.rb b/ext/win32/lib/win32/importer.rb new file mode 100644 index 0000000000..5936bb6900 --- /dev/null +++ b/ext/win32/lib/win32/importer.rb @@ -0,0 +1,14 @@ +begin + require 'fiddle/import' + importer = Fiddle::Importer +rescue LoadError + require 'dl/import' + importer = DL::Importer +end + +module Win32 +end + +Win32.module_eval do + Importer = importer +end |